Output 32ddfd1b31ce61884c67a72193d47ac54dfa59edb64d86fa0f75309c856f70b5:14

value
65778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c73d203c677deff0b4489feedba7b22971d1633 OP_EQUAL
address
3QhrxE2YcKdhbE4SpxGXQ9w1mcbQg8zRXc
transaction
32ddfd1b31ce61884c67a72193d47ac54dfa59edb64d86fa0f75309c856f70b5
confirmations
243420
spent
true